oracle拼接字符串(oracle拼接字符串过长)
简介:
在Oracle数据库中,当需要将多个字符串合并为一个字符串时,使用字符串拼接函数会非常方便。这个函数可以将多个字符串的内容合并到一个字符串中。
多级标题:
一级标题:Oracle拼接字符串
二级标题:什么是字符串拼接?
在Oracle数据库中,字符串拼接是将一个字符串与其他字符串合并来构建一个新的字符串的过程。字符串拼接在Oracle中是非常常见的操作。
三级标题:oracle字符串拼接函数
Oracle提供多种字符串拼接函数,其中包括:
1. CONCAT函数:将两个或更多字符串连接在一起。
2. CONCAT_WS函数:将两个或更多字符串与指定的分隔符连接在一起。
3. ||符号:将两个或更多字符串连接在一起。
四级标题:Oracle字符串拼接示例
下面的例子将演示如何在Oracle数据库中使用字符串拼接函数:
1. 使用CONCAT函数拼接两个字符串:
SELECT CONCAT('Hello', ' World') AS ConcateString FROM DUAL;
结果:ConcateString = 'Hello World'
2. 使用CONCAT_WS函数拼接两个字符串:
SELECT CONCAT_WS(',', 'Baidu', 'Google', 'Yahoo') AS ConcateString FROM DUAL;
结果:ConcateString = 'Baidu,Google,Yahoo'
3. 使用||符号拼接两个字符串:
SELECT 'Hello' || ' ' || 'World' AS ConcateString FROM DUAL;
结果:ConcateString = 'Hello World'
五级标题:总结
Oracle数据库提供了多种字符串拼接函数,可以很方便地将多个字符串合并成一个字符串。使用字符串拼接函数可以提高查询效率和清晰度,同时也在某些情况下可以简化代码。